Resort operator Club Med has officially launched its New Year’s sale, with worldwide discounted deals up for grabs if booked before 16 January 2025.

Offers are valid for stays and cruises between the 25 January to 23 November 2025.

Discounts are valid for both winter and summer departures with a discount of up to 15% off (up to the value of £420 per person for Superior rooms and £590 for Premium rooms) across both long haul and short haul destinations.

Winter snow enthusiasts can stay in the newly renovated Serre Chevalier resort, whilst sunseekers can enjoy the brand new sports & wellness facilities and family oasis space at Club Med Cancun in Mexico.

Key resorts included in Club Med’s New Year sale are:

Long Haul: Punta Cana, Seychelles, Albion, Mauritius, Cancun

Short Haul: Marbella, Palmiye, Marrakech, Cefalu, Gregolimano

Snow Resorts: Serre Chevalier, La Rosiere, Grand Massif, Les Arcs Panorama, Valmorel, Pragelato, La Plagnes
